12.4 Equipment for Fire Awareness Module

The equipment required for training as listed in Annex 1, section 3 must be available and must fulfil national legal requirements as listed in table 4-1 where applicable.

12.5 BSTR Fire Awareness Module Timetable

The order in which elements of this BSTR Module training are delivered may vary according to the didactical choices of the delivering training provider.

The delivery of this module must comply with the requirements described in the GWO Requirements for Training.
